The Elizabeth Hospice is Hiring a Hospice Licensed Vocational Nurse (LVN) Near Carlsbad, CA

Overview

The Elizabeth Hospice LVN provides professional nursing care under supervision of RN for assigned patients across the life span (perinatal, pediatrics, and adults) in patients’ homes or facilities according to established standards and practice. Participates as a team member of the clinical interdisciplinary team to ensure appropriate resources to all internal/external customers. Follows The Elizabeth Hospice rules, policies, procedures, applicable laws and standards addressed in the Compliance Program. Responsible for carrying out the mission, vision, values and quality commitment of The Elizabeth Hospice.

The Elizabeth Hospice is San Diego’s oldest non-profit hospice of 45 years. We are growing and looking for talented individuals to join our high performing team and support our mission. We serve all of San Diego county and south Riverside county with multiple hospice office locations.

Our Mission: To enhance the quality of life for those nearing the end of life’s journey and for those who grieve.

Work Schedule: Monday through Friday, 8:00 a.m.-5:00 p.m; Territory generally includes northern coastal San Diego County (Oceanside to La Jolla)

Salary: $30-$35 Subject to experience and qualifications.

Work Location: Nothern coastal San Diego County.

Travel: Required for patient visits.

Responsibilities

  • Assists RN in analyzing situation, anticipating problem areas and taking appropriate course of action.
  • Evaluates the response of patient, relative to the expected outcomes in a safe and timely manner.
  • Performs licensed nurse skills as stated in basic skills checklist, policies and procedures, standards of care, critical competencies based on scope of practice.
  • Adheres to the direction provided by the RN on the plan of care for the patient.
  • Responsible for delivering services under the supervision of the and in collaboration with the RN.
  • Under the supervision of the RN, implements and documents teaching plan based on: mutually assessed needs of patient and family, in a timely manner, teaching strategy suitable for the learning ability and cultural background of the patient and family.
  • Documents completely all care provided to patient including telephone interaction with other staff members. Charting standards are followed. Maintains timely patient documentation using “point of care” electronic charting.
  • Enters or retrieves data from established computer files.
  • Orients, instructs and trains assigned personnel.
  • Performs Phlebotomy as needed.
  • Provides support to agency in completion of assigned audit and other office duties as assigned.
  • Adhering to the E-way standards is a requirement in performing all job duties.
  • Qualifications

  • Vocational/Specialized Training.
  • Minimum experience of 6-12 months with preferred experience of 1-2 years in acute care setting, home health or hospice.
  • Current California LVN license.
  • Ability to answer phones, maintains patient charts, and schedule appointments.
  • Ability to use calculator, computer and copy machine.
  • Phlebotomy certification preferred.
  • Current CPR certification.
  • Current negative TB skin test.
  • Pediatric experience preferred.
  • Bi-lingual (Spanish)preferred.
  • Current California driver’s license and proof of auto insurance required.
